
おそらく、あらゆるタスクのハードウェアプラットフォームの計算に定期的に携わっているすべての人は、この計算が正しくないという事実に直面していました。 実際、正確に設計された容量であっても遅かれ早かれ近代化が必要になるという事実は言うまでもなく、特に初期段階では、将来の負荷を事前に決定することが明らかに不可能な場合があります。 いずれにせよ、「大規模な」サーバー配置には、明らかな利点に加えて、1つの大きな欠点があります。リソースを柔軟に管理できないということです。 それが、技術的に実現可能になったので、最高の頭脳がハードウェアプラットフォームのモジュール構造について考えた理由です。 この分野の最後の言葉はマイクロサーバーです。
見つけるためにハブから遠く離れる必要はありません。マイクロサーバーの概念は新しいものとはほど遠いです-
それは確認です。 印刷に戻すことは理にかなっていますか? そうです、「なぜ」という質問に対する答えは以下にあります。
それでは、マイクロサーバーとは何ですか? これは、プロセッサ、メモリ、ディスクスペース(オプション)、そしてもちろんマザーボードも含むミニチュアモジュールです。 モジュールは共通バス上で互いに通信し、電源と冷却システムを共有できます。 モジュールは、キャビネットシャーシに上から垂直に(より多く収まりますが、バスケットへのアクセスが困難です)、ブレードサーバーのように前から水平にロードされます。 シャーシは、モジュールの管理と監視も担当します。 SSI(
サーバーシステムインフラストラクチャ )仕様では、相互作用アーキテクチャ、管理、インストール密度などの観点からマイクロサーバーシステムを構築するためのいくつかのオプションが定義されています。 ブレードに見られるように、相互接続バスの実装のみをシャーシに与えることができます。 別のオプションは、I / Oを制御し、モジュールの共通ディスクストレージを搭載するベースボード付きのシャーシです。これにより、デバイスを簡素化することができます(より高価な結合構造のため)。
マイクロサーバーアーキテクチャのバリエーション。 上から下:最大ノード密度、最大メモリ、最大ディスクストレージマイクロサーバーは、図に示すように、スペースを節約するという観点だけでなく、モジュール型のアイデアの開発を表しています。 先行モデルとは異なり、シャーシを埋めるモジュールと特性を選択する機会を提供します。 特定の例のオプションの範囲を検討してください。
モジュラーアーキテクチャの支持者の最もお気に入りの例は、それがVPS / VDSであるかどうかに関係なく、ホスティングです。 最も熱心なマーケティング担当者のみがホスティング事業者のクライアント数を予測でき、クライアントのニーズ(カテゴリ別)は事前にわかっています。 新しいクライアントが表示されます-新しい「レンガ」がクローゼットに入れられます。 ここではすべてが明確です。 ただし、このような「ブリック」は、ほぼすべての情報サービスの提供において区別できます。 たとえば、ネットワークストレージ。 主にハードドライブ(当然、サイズは小さい方が良い)とプロセッサ、および関連するすべての操作を管理するシステムオンチップ(SoC)で構成されるマイクロサーバーを想像してください。 。 さらに、強力なキャッシングデバイスが必要な場合は、RAMと必要なディスクスペースのみで構成されるマイクロサーバーを使用します(SoCも必要に応じて厳密に選択されます)。 このリストは継続できますが、今ではおそらく誰もが理解しています。マイクロサーバーの主な利点は、最も需要の高いシステムのコンポーネントを繰り返し増やすことができることです。
ストレージをマイクロサーバーに保存するためのオプションここで、なぜマイクロサーバーが再び話題になっているのか、なぜ
デルなどのメーカーが製品ラインでこれらの製品を指定したのかという問題に戻り、Intelは最近のIDFで
個別のレポートを
作成しました。 このように簡単に答えることができます。最終的には、技術のレベルが効果的な実用的なアプリケーションにまで成長しました。 次に、この論文をさらに詳しく説明します。
- ミニチュア。 「シリコン部品」のサイズを小さくすることに加えて(そしてそれも重要です)、ディスクアレイも小型化されています。 もちろん、mSATA形式のハードドライブは、ディスクシェルフとボリュームを比較することはできませんが、コンパクトさを犠牲にすることなくバックアップストレージ機能を実行します。 必要に応じて、フォームファクター1.8および2.5インチのディスクを使用して、より容量の大きいオプションを使用できます。
- エネルギー効率。 私たちが思い出すように 、Intelプロセッサーの新世代ごとに、エネルギー消費は約20%削減されます。 さらに、純粋なサーバープラットフォームに加えて、ノードあたり約15ワットの完全なシンボリック消費を持つAtomプロセッサを搭載したミニサーバーが利用可能になりました。 したがって、ミニサーバーの運用コストは、技術の進歩だけでなく、既存のリソースの「ポイント」使用によっても削減されることを再度強調します。 つまり、「必要なだけ正確に、1メガヘルツの余剰ではない」ということです。
- パワー。 過去数世代にわたって、1つのIntelプロセッサに関して計算能力がどのように成長したかを詳細に説明する必要はないようです。 以前はマルチプロセッサプラットフォームを必要としていたこれらのタスクは、シングルマルチコアプロセッサ上で非常に快適になりました。 しかし、マイクロサーバーのケージ内のプロセッサは決して1つではありません。
- 並列化。 ソフトウェアアプリケーションのさまざまな分野で一般的になっているマルチスレッドコード実行テクノロジでは、必要な数のプロセッサを正確に配置できるマイクロサーバーのブロックよりも快適な作業プラットフォームを見つけることは困難です。
Dell PowerEdge C5220マイクロサーバー現在利用可能なミニサーバーシステムの特徴は何ですか? 4Uフォームファクターに適用される主なパラメーターは次のとおりです。
申込み | CPU | メモリ(ノード上) | 10Gインターフェース | HDD(ノードごと) |
---|
Webサーバー | 32 x Intel Xeon E3-LVまたは64x Intel Atom | 16 GB | 16ノードのジョイント | 256 GB 2.5” |
キャッシング | 32 x Intel Xeon E3-LVまたは64x Intel Atom | 64 GB | 8ノードのジョイント | 256 GB 2.5” |
分散ファイルシステム | 24 x Intel Xeon E3-LVまたは24 x Intel Atom | 32 GB | 2つのノードのジョイント | 6 x 2 TB 2.5” |
ご覧のとおり、LEGOのデザイナーとのイデオロギー的な類似点がすべてあるため、マイクロサーバーの機能をおもちゃと呼ぶことはほとんどできません。 ただし、このトピックに関する会話を終了します。マイクロサーバーはすべてのITトラブルの万能薬ではないため、実装を十分に検討し、力によってタスクセットを解決する必要があります。 マイクロサーバーでのホスティングを禁じられているソフトウェアのサークルを簡単に説明するだけで十分です。まず第一に、これらは並列化が困難なプログラム、または単一スレッドの負荷が増え続けることで並列リソースを急速に使い果たすプログラムです。 残念ながら、このようなソフトウェア製品は数多くあります。 一部の批判的志向の専門家は、ほとんどすべてを信じています。 しかし、私たちは楽観的になります。なぜなら、新しいテクノロジーを使用することは常に興味深いからです。 ランインテクノロジーのみを使用すると、その効果的な使用の限界を見つけることができます。